                                      FatShady, 10 Jul 2024it doesn't have to be 40% faster, because each company... moreI know how charge curves work. But to have charge time difference measured in basically seconds between 25W and 45W, there has to be something VERY wrong with that. It's not 40% difference or 20% or even 5%. That just makes no sense at all. But they brag about the charge speeds, don't even include the charger and when they sell you the expensive 45W one, it doesn't even charge at 45W. Not even lower spec chargers reach their max speeds at ANY point. The 25W PD 2.0 charger basically never charges at 25W no matter how empty battery is. Starts at 25W and almost instantly drops to 20W. Voltme 30W GaN charger, despite supporting Samsung's protocol, NEVER charges at 30W. Neither did some other 65W charger that also supported Samsung's charge protocol. What's up with that? Meanwhile every single QC3.0 charger charged exactly at specified 18W rates.

                                      I don't remember how picky my iPhone XR was, but they never really bragged about any charge speeds so I basically didn't care. It was like 10-12W. But if you advertise something, not delivering it almost at any point is false advertising. And I don't understand how Samsung is just allowed to do that and has been for years and years now.
